Ensuring a glowing skin appearance is about more than inherited traits—it necessitates a dedicated beauty care practice. As our most expansive organ, it encounters numerous external pollutants, sun exposure, and additional factors that influence its health and appearance. A daily routine incorporating cleansing, hydration, masques, serums, and beauty oils is essential for maintaining a vibrant and elastic complexion.
Washing the face every day lays the groundwork of any effective skincare routine. Over time, the skin accumulates dirt, oil, and bacteria, if left unchecked, may cause breakouts, a tired look, and dermatological problems. Cleansing eliminates these impurities, ensuring a clean skin surface. Yet, one must to use a gentle face wash tailored to your specific skin needs to avoid irritation. Using harsh cleansers may strip essential moisture, leading to inflammation. Sensitive skin types benefit from hypoallergenic options. Oily complexions should consider oil-controlling products that regulate oil without overcompensating. Nourishing face washes work best for dry skin, providing hydration while cleansing.
Post-cleansing, using a moisturizer is the next crucial step in any skincare routine. Hydrating lotions serve to restore moisture, preventing flakiness and irritation. Every skin type, moisturization is beneficial. Those with excess oil production should select gel-based skin balancers that maintain elasticity without clogging pores. Parched complexions, an intense moisture-locking formula is more effective. People with fluctuating skin needs demands balanced hydration to maintain equilibrium. Over time, hydration-focused care ensures youthful plumpness.
Pure oils are becoming a must-have because they provide deep hydration. Compared to lotions and creams, plant-based oils deliver nutrients more effectively to supply skin barrier support. Examples include squalane Yeast Extract oil, packed with essential fatty acids, improve skin elasticity. For those with oily skin, fast-absorbing oils like jojoba help balance. Aging skin need deeply hydrating oils such as avocado, which restore moisture. Using a nourishing oil as a final step supports a plump complexion, giving a luminous appearance.
